Background Information
RPL10L (Ribosomal Protein L10 Like), is a testis-specific component of the ribosome, is responsible for regulating the biosynthesis and folding of a subset of male germ-cell-specific proteins that are essential for the formation of sperm(Uniprot). RPL10L plays an essential role during meiosis of spermatogenesis by compensating for its X-linked parental paralog, RPL10, during and after meiotic sex chromosome inactivation(MSCI) (PMID: 28502657).
